Comprehending Cold Laser Treatment
To understand cold laser therapy, you should realize the essential principles behind this non-invasive therapy approach. Cold laser therapy, additionally called low-level laser therapy (LLLT), uses certain wavelengths of light to engage with cells. The light power passes through the skin and is soaked up by cells, setting off a collection of biological reactions. These reactions help promote recovery, lower swelling, and ease pain.
The vital to comprehending cold laser treatment hinges on its capacity to stimulate mobile function. When the light energy is absorbed by cells, it enhances their metabolic process and accelerates the manufacturing of ATP, the energy resource for cells. This increase in cellular activity can lead to enhanced flow, tissue repair, and discomfort alleviation.
Perks of Cold Laser Treatment
Taking advantage of particular wavelengths of light, cold laser treatment provides a variety of advantages for pain alleviation and recovery. One of the vital benefits of cold laser therapy is its non-invasive nature. Unlike surgeries, cold laser treatment doesn't call for lacerations, making it a safer and much more comfortable option for numerous people.
In addition, cold laser treatment is known for its ability to decrease inflammation. By targeting inflamed areas with focused light energy, the treatment aids to decrease swelling and advertise faster healing.
In addition, cold laser therapy is a prominent choice as a result of its very little side effects. Unlike some medicines that can trigger damaging reactions, cold laser treatment is mild on the body and normally well-tolerated. This makes it an appropriate choice for people trying to find a natural and low-risk pain alleviation service.
One more substantial benefit is the quick recuperation time associated with cold laser treatment. Because the therapy boosts the body's natural recovery processes, individuals commonly experience rapid renovations in their condition without the demand for prolonged downtime.
Problems Dealt With With Cold Laser
Cold laser therapy successfully treats a variety of problems varying from bone and joint injuries to chronic pain. For musculoskeletal injuries like strains, stress, and tendonitis, cold laser therapy can help reduce swelling, alleviate discomfort, and promote tissue repair service. It's additionally beneficial for treating joint inflammation by decreasing joint pain and rigidity.
Furthermore, cold laser treatment can help in speeding up the recovery procedure for injuries and injuries by boosting blood circulation and advertising cell regeneration.
